SENIOR ACCOUNTANT
Job Description
​
-
Oversee Bookkeeping Team to achieve maximum productivity (hire, coach, supervise).
-
Ensure all bookkeeping client accounts are maintained accurately and on time, including month-end closing entries.
-
Review and preparation of all client financial reports
-
Onboard new clients (gather necessary info/access, convert to QBO if needed, provide clean-up/catch-up services)
-
Provide tax preparation services
-
Customer Relations
​​
Qualifications
​
-
Certified Public Accountant (preferred)
-
Bachelor's Degree in Accounting.
-
Working knowledge and experience with QuickBooks Online (Certified QBO ProAdvisor preferred)
-
3+ years of experience in accounting, showing progressive responsibilities, preferably within a startup or high growth company.
-
2+ years of experience managing an accounting team.
-
2+ years of experience in Public Accounting.
-
2+ years experience in Tax Preparation / GAAP
-
Solid understanding of accounting principles and technical accounting skills with a detailed understanding of GAAP standards.
-
Thorough knowledge of general ledger accounting and account reconciliation.
-
Strong analytical and problem-solving skills.
-
Highly detail-oriented and the ability to manage and prioritize multiple projects simultaneously.
-
Self-starter with the ability to work independently, communicate progress and execute effectively.
-
Excellent communication skills, both written and verbal.
​
Work Environment
​
This is primarily a remote position, with occasional in-person meetings. Candidates must possess a quiet workspace with reliable internet access. This position is contract to start.
​
Benefits
-
Flexible Schedule
-
Paid Time Off
-
Health Allowance
-
Bonus